The Horse Trough Fountain is a small historic fountain in Portland, Oregon, United States.
It is located in the Wilamette Heights neighborhood on the corner of NW Thurman Street and NW 31st Avenue.
According to a study conducted by National Geographic, the fountain was built after money was raised by local schoolchildren who felt bad for workhorses pulling loads up the hill.
It was also used as a human drinking fountain.
[1] In present day, the fountain is primarily used for dogs.
